Erik ten Hag can put a return to Bayern Munich out of his mind. According to the usually well-informed Christian Falk, the current coach of Manchester United is no longer on Bayern Munich’s list to succeed Thomas Tuchel, who is leaving after this season. Der Rekordmeister and Ten Hag did have discussions, but these will not be followed up.

The news about Bayern Munich’s search for a new head coach follows in rapid succession. Reported earlier this Tuesday BILD after all, Ten Hag was one of the three candidates on Bayern Munich’s list to succeed Tuchel next summer. The German newspaper wrote that Ten Hag had already spoken with his former employer about renewed cooperation and that in addition to the Dutchman, former Bayern coach Hansi Flick and Brighton & Hove Albion manager Roberto De Zerbi are also in the picture.

Ten Hag’s name has therefore been annulled. Reporter Falk van BILD reports on Tuesday evening that the former coach of FC Utrecht and Ajax, among others, is no longer a candidate to take Tuchel’s place after this season. The talks between Bayern and Ten Hag will not be continued. This means that Ten Hag can cross off one possible new employer. While it appeared last week that he would also be working at Manchester United next season, his position is again under enormous pressure after the hopeless 4-0 defeat against Crystal Palace on Monday evening. According to British media, it is impossible that the Dutchman will still be on the bench at Old Trafford after the summer.

For Bayern Munich, the search for a new head coach continues unabated. Germany’s current number two has already had to swallow some disappointments in that quest. Xabi Alonso decided to stay at Bayer Leverkusen for at least another year, Julian Nagelsmann preferred a longer stay with the German national team and Ralf Rangnick also has no interest in a position in the Allianz ArenA. That happened earlier this week the news about Julen Lopetegui on top. The Spaniard is said to have been approached by Bayern, but has set his sights on the position at West Ham United. The Londoners say goodbye to David Moyes. Lopetegui, who has worked for Real Madrid and Sevilla in the past, is in the picture to succeed Moyes.
